| Imodeli | RFT50-100TM2595 |
| Uluhlu lweeFrequency | I-DC~3.0GHz |
| Amandla | 100 W |
| Uluhlu lokuxhathisa | 50 Ω |
| Ukunyamezela Ukumelana | ±5% |
| I-VSWR | Ubuninzi be-1.20 |
| I-Coefficient yobushushu | <150ppm/℃ |
| Izinto ezingaphantsi komhlaba | I-BeO |
| Izinto zeCap | I-Al2O3 |
| Iflengi | Ubhedu olufakwe kwi-nickel |
| Inkokeli | Isilivere eyi-99.99% Sterling |
| Itekhnoloji yokuchasa | Ifilimu Engqindilili |
| Ubushushu bokusebenza | -55 ukuya ku +150°C (Jonga i-Power De-rating) |
■ Emva kokuba ixesha lokugcina izinto ezisandula ukuthengwa lidlule iinyanga ezi-6, kufuneka kuqwalaselwe ukuwelda ngaphambi kokuba kusetyenziswe. Kucetyiswa ukuba zigcinwe kwiphakheji ye-vacuum.
■ Umhlaba ufuna ukudluliselwa kobushushu okufanelekileyo.
■ Ukuwelda ngesandla kufanele kusetyenziswe phantsi kwesinyithi esinyibilikisayo sobushushu esingadluli kuma-350 degrees, kwaye ixesha lokuwelda kufuneka lilawulwe kwimizuzwana emi-5.
■ Ukuze kuhlangatyezwane neemfuno zomzobo, kuyimfuneko ukufaka i-radiator enkulu ngokwaneleyo. Imiphezulu yesinyithi kunye nee-radiator kufuneka zigqunywe ngomaleko omncinci kakhulu wegrisi yobushushu.
■ Yongeza ukupholisa umoya okanye ukupholisa amanzi ukuba kuyimfuneko
